Abstract

The Vitelline Warbler (Setophaga vitellina) is an understudied species endemic to a few small islands in the western Caribbean. Little is known beyond its phylogenetic relationship to other New World warblers. We used island-wide surveys and bioacoustic recordings to investigate the distribution, vocalizations, and ecology of S. vitellina across a significant portion of the species' range on Little Cayman Island. We recorded 417 songs from 91 individuals and analyzed the length, frequency, and shape of various song components. We observed and characterized high variation in the composition and character of songs within the Little Cayman population. We also describe the call of the species and use sound files from across the species' range to compare vocalizations between islands. Vitelline Warbler abundance is highest in dry forest and dry scrub habitats, suggesting that these habitats are most important for the species. Elaboration of the vocalizations of understudied species like the Vitelline Warbler has the potential to further our understanding of avian evolution and behavior. As much still remains to be learned from this species, action must be taken to protect its critical habitats, especially dry forests, among other conservation measures.

摘要

蛋黄林莺(Setophaga vitellina)是西加勒比地区少数几个小岛屿特有的研究较少的物种。除了它与其他新大陆林莺的系统发育关系外,人们对它知之甚少。我们利用全岛范围的调查和生物声学录音,对小开曼岛上该物种分布范围的很大一部分区域内的蛋黄林莺的分布、鸣叫和生态进行了调查。我们记录了来自91只个体的417首歌曲,并分析了各种歌曲成分的长度、频率和形状。我们观察并描述了小开曼岛种群内歌曲组成和特征的高度变异性。我们还描述了该物种的叫声,并使用来自该物种分布范围各地的声音文件来比较不同岛屿之间的鸣叫。蛋黄林莺在干燥森林和干燥灌丛栖息地最为丰富,这表明这些栖息地对该物种最为重要。对像蛋黄林莺这样研究较少的物种的鸣叫进行详细研究,有可能增进我们对鸟类进化和行为的理解。由于从这个物种身上仍有许多有待了解的地方,必须采取行动保护其关键栖息地,特别是干燥森林,以及其他保护措施。
